AMITA Health Foglia Family Foundation Residential Treatment Center

Open
Call
Website

Advertisement

801 Gloucester Dr
Elk Grove Village, IL 60007
AMITA Health Foglia Family Foundation Residential Treatment Center
Own this business?
See a problem?

You might also like

United StatesIllinoisElk Grove VillageAMITA Health Foglia Family Foundation Residential Treatment Center

Partial Data by Foursquare.

Advertisement